Zhejiang Recruits Overseas Public Servants

With his dark complexion and slightly curly hair, 25-year-old Nilesh Sharma stands out from other governmental officials in the city of Shaoxing, east China's Zhejiang Province.

A graduate of the University of Bombay's hotel management school, he came to China two years ago, quitting his job in a Dutch trans-national corporation to be an English teacher in Shaoxing.

When the newly-founded Shaoxing Investment Bureau advertised a vacancy five months ago, Nilesh applied and was hired from over 200 applicants with masters or doctoral degrees to become the first overseas public servant in Zhejiang.

Nilesh was treated the same as his Chinese colleagues, said Sheng Qiuping, director of the bureau. He had lunch at the large cafeteria every noon, was paid by the Chinese government, including housing subsidies and bonus, and he would be promoted if he performed well.

The biggest advantage of Nilesh was that he was an Indian, said Liu Canhua, vice-director of Shaoxing Investment Bureau.

"Though a developing country, India's IT and textile industriesare highly developed," said Liu. "There are over 100 Indian textile business people in Shaoxing, but unfortunately no Indian enterprises invest here."

Nilesh said his task was to send investment invitations to leading international corporations within three months, so as to attract foreign investment.

He said many Indian companies were interested in investing in Shaoxing, saying that China's market was very promising, "but they know little about China."

Wang Yongchang, vice-mayor of Shaoxing, said, "It embodies the openness of Shaoxing that the government hires foreign personnel."

The government needed people with abilities, no matter where they came from, said Wang. People with different nationalities flourished Shaoxing's foreign trade, and the government welcomed fresh talent from all over the world.

Prof. Ma Lihong, of the CPC School of the Zhejiang Provincial Committee, said the provincial government would further reform itspersonnel system, introducing in a more flexible employment mechanism.

(Xinhua News Agency January 5, 2004)
